What Are Mobility Scooters?
Mobility scooters are electric-powered lorries developed to assist people who have trouble strolling. They are normally geared up with a seat, handlebars for steering, and a car. Mobility scooters come in various types, consisting of three-wheeled and four-wheeled designs, and can be customized to fulfill particular needs such as indoor use, outside usage, or both. They are especially popular amongst the elderly and those with conditions like arthritis, several sclerosis, or other buying mobility scooter disabilities.

Kind of Use
Indoor Use: If you primarily require a scooter for indoor usage, consider a design with a smaller turning radius and a lightweight design.Outdoor Use: For outdoor use, select a scooter with a more robust construct, bigger wheels, and a longer variety to manage different terrains and weather condition conditions.Both: If you require a scooter for both indoor and outside usage, search for a model that uses a balance of features.
Variety and Battery Life
Daily Needs: Determine how far you need to take a trip day-to-day and choose a scooter with an ideal variety. Most scooters have a series of 10 to 30 miles on a single charge.Battery Type: Consider the kind of battery (e.g., lead-acid, lithium-ion) and its expected life expectancy. Lithium-ion batteries are usually more expensive but last longer and need less maintenance.
Weight Capacity
User Weight: Ensure the scooter can support your weight. A lot of scooters have a weight capacity ranging from 250 to 400 pounds, however some designs can accommodate more.
Speed and Maneuverability
Speed: The speed of the scooter ought to be suitable for your needs. Many scooters have a leading speed of 3 to 10 miles per hour.Maneuverability: Consider the turning radius and the ease of maneuvering in tight spaces, particularly if you prepare to utilize the scooter inside.
Comfort and Safety
Seating: Look for a scooter with a comfortable, adjustable seat that supports your back and offers adequate cushioning.Safety Features: Ensure the scooter has essential security functions such as headlights, taillights, turn signals, and a horn. Some designs also provide additional functions like safety belt and anti-tip devices.
Portability

Q: How much does a mobility scooter expense?
A: The cost of a mobility scooter can differ widely, varying from a couple of hundred dollars to numerous thousand dollars. Factors that impact the rate include the kind of scooter, brand, functions, and customization alternatives. Some stores provide financing strategies to make the purchase more accessible.
Q: Can I get a mobility scooter through insurance?
A: Some medical insurance strategies, including Medicare, might cover the expense of a mobility scooter under specific conditions. Consult your insurance coverage service provider to see if you get approved for protection.
Q: What is the average life-span of a mobility scooter?
A: With appropriate upkeep, a mobility scooter can last anywhere from 5 to 10 years. Routine checks and prompt repair work can help extend its life expectancy.
Q: How do I preserve my mobility scooter?
A: Regular upkeep includes examining the battery, tires, and brakes, as well as cleansing and lubricating moving parts. Follow the maker's standards and think about routine service appointments at a regional shop.
Q: Are there any legal requirements for using a mobility scooter?
A: Legal requirements for utilizing a mobility scooter differ by place. Generally, they are considered mobility aids and do not need a driver's license. Nevertheless, it's crucial to inspect regional regulations regarding roadway usage, speed limitations, and safety requirements.
